About The Position

RMA Systems Technician is responsible for diagnosing, testing, repairing, and refurbishing returned embedded computing systems and industrial hardware within Advantech’s Return Merchandise Authorization (RMA) operations. This role supports system-level troubleshooting, component replacement, and functional validation to ensure repaired products meet quality and performance standards. Working closely with Engineering, Quality, and Customer Service teams, the RMA Systems Technician documents repair activity, identifies failure trends, and helps maintain efficient turnaround times. The ideal candidate brings strong hands-on technical experience, attention to detail, and the ability to work effectively in a fast-paced repair and service environment.

Responsibilities

  • Perform diagnostic testing, troubleshooting, repair, and rework of returned embedded systems, industrial PCs, and related hardware.
  • Utilize electronic measuring instruments including oscilloscopes, programmable testers, multimeters, power supplies, and test fixtures to evaluate system performance.
  • Execute functional, assembly, and engineering change tests in accordance with established SOPs and service procedures.
  • Review service BOMs, schematics, and PCB layouts to support troubleshooting and parts replacement activities.
  • Perform soldering and rework of surface mount components, CPU sockets, and BGA chipsets as required.
  • Update repair, rework, and refurbishment details accurately within the eRMA system, documenting materials used and technical actions performed.
  • Communicate repair status and technical findings to Supervisors, Application Engineers, Product Managers, and Customer Service teams as needed.
  • Identify recurring failure trends and escalate concerns regarding components, raw materials, or test fixtures to leadership.
  • Support spare parts evaluation and procurement needs related to repair activities.
  • Assist in maintaining test equipment, fixtures, and technical documentation.
